You pull out of your driveway and the air feels great. Minutes later, traffic slows, the light turns red, and the air from the vents starts to feel warm and weak. The moment you start moving again, cold air returns. This strange pattern confuses many drivers and often leads to wrong repairs.

When a car AC blows warm air at idle but cools properly while driving, the issue usually comes down to airflow, heat buildup, or pressure control. The good news is that this problem often has clear signs and practical fixes.

This guide explains why it happens, what parts are involved, and how to fix it before summer heat makes every stop unbearable.

Why AC Performance Changes Between Idle and Driving

Your car’s air conditioning system depends on two main things: steady airflow and proper pressure. When you drive, air moves across key parts naturally. When you stop, the system must rely on electric fans and engine speed to keep things cool.

If any support system fails, cooling drops fast at idle.

Common Causes of Warm AC Air at Idle

Weak or Failed Radiator Cooling Fan

The cooling fan pulls air across the radiator and AC condenser when the car is not moving. At idle, this fan does most of the work.

Dirty or Blocked AC Condenser

The condenser sits at the front of the car and releases heat from the refrigerant. Dirt, leaves, bugs, or road debris block airflow.

At speed, air can push through some blockage. At idle, airflow drops too low to remove heat.

Low Refrigerant Level

Low refrigerant can still cool while driving but fail at idle. Higher engine speed helps the compressor build enough pressure to cool the cabin. At idle, pressure drops and cooling fades.

Faulty AC Compressor or Worn Clutch

The compressor compresses refrigerant and keeps cooling active. At idle, a weak clutch may slip and fail to engage fully.

At higher speeds, it may grab just enough to cool.

Pressure Switch or Sensor Issues

Modern cars use sensors to control compressor activity. A failing sensor may shut the compressor off at idle when it should stay running.

Driving increases pressure readings, allowing the system to cool again.

How to Diagnose the Problem at Home

Step 1: Watch the Cooling Fan

Start the car, turn on the AC, and watch the fan. It should spin within seconds.

No fan movement means trouble.

Step 2: Check Air Temperature Change

Let the car idle with AC on. Note vent temperature. Then rev the engine slightly.

If air turns cold with RPM, airflow or pressure is the likely issue.

Step 3: Inspect the Front of the Car

Look through the grille for debris blocking airflow.

Cleaning the condenser often restores idle cooling.

Step 4: Monitor Engine Temperature

If the temperature gauge rises in traffic, engine heat may be killing AC performance.

How to Fix Car AC That Blows Warm at Idle

Replace or Repair the Cooling Fan

A failed fan motor, relay, or wiring issue is a common fix.

Once repaired, idle cooling often returns instantly.

Clean the Condenser

Use gentle water pressure and avoid bending fins. Even light cleaning can restore airflow.

Recharge Refrigerant Properly

Low refrigerant should be checked with proper gauges. Overfilling causes damage.

A leak test is smart before adding refrigerant.

Repair Cooling System Issues

Fixing coolant leaks, replacing a thermostat, or flushing the radiator helps both engine and AC performance.

Replace Compressor or Clutch if Needed

A slipping clutch or weak compressor will worsen over time. Early repair prevents full system failure.

Scan for Sensor Errors

A simple diagnostic scan can reveal faulty pressure switches or temperature sensors.
